|
|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?注册
×
今天调试flash和uart的时候,发现总线竞争真是太恐怖了,浪费我那么多时间!
我的flash和uart共用EMIFB总线,只是位于不同的CE空间而已。原来以为在用flash的时候只要将uart复位或者不使能通道就可以不影响总线,可是事实证明这种想法只是一种美好的愿望。后来听说UART芯片一般是控制它的读写线及使能脚,复位脚并不如想象中的那么有用。所以建议大家在使用的时候,尽量将控制引脚和fpga相连,进行一些逻辑控制,那种想当然的想法还真让人后悔莫及!
还有一个现象,操作UART的时候,flash对数据线并没有什么影响,但是flash工作的时候,只要有uart,flash就不正常。我所用的flash是spansion不知道其它厂家的flash是不是可以不受这种总线竞争的影响呢? |
|